Prove that: $\frac{1 + cosec \theta}{cosec \theta} = \frac{\cos^2 \theta}{1 - \sin \theta}$
Show SolutionHide Solution
$LHS = \frac{1 + cosec \theta}{cosec \theta} = \frac{1}{cosec \theta} + \frac{cosec \theta}{cosec \theta} = \sin \theta + 1$ (1 Mark)
$RHS = \frac{\cos^2 \theta}{1 - \sin \theta} = \frac{1 - \sin^2 \theta}{1 - \sin \theta}$ (1 Mark)
$= \frac{(1 - \sin \theta)(1 + \sin \theta)}{1 - \sin \theta} = 1 + \sin \theta$ (1 Mark)
$LHS = RHS$
